> >> +title: Broadcom BCM283x Camera Interface (Unicam)
> >> +
> >> +maintainers:
> >> + - Dave Stevenson <dave.stevenson@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>
> >> +
> >> +description: |-
> >> + The Unicam block on BCM283x SoCs is the receiver for either
> >> + CSI-2 or CCP2 data from image sensors or similar devices.
> >> +
> >> + The main platform using this SoC is the Raspberry Pi family of boards.
> >> + On the Pi the VideoCore firmware can also control this hardware block,
> >> + and driving it from two different processors will cause issues.
> >> + To avoid this, the firmware checks the device tree configuration
> >> + during boot. If it finds device tree nodes starting by csi then
> >> + it will stop the firmware accessing the block, and it can then
> >> + safely be used via the device tree binding.
> >> +

> >> + num-data-lanes:

This is a vendor-specific property and thus requires a vendor prefix.
